Mar Casado Beach - Guarujá(SP)


This beach is in front of the Morro Mar Casado, from which it originates its name. This hill at low tide can be reached on foot through the sand, but at high tide it becomes an island as this passage is occupied by the sea. Also at low tide when the isthmus way to the island, two beaches stand side by side, the Pernambuco Beach and Mar Casado, but at high tide the two meet. There is no infrastructure in place, but in high season many street work selling drinks and snacks in the sand. Parking is another problem to face in high-traffic times.   Sea Married
